繁体   English   中英

某些东西是不可计算的,是否可以递归枚举?

[英]Something is not computable, can it be co-recursively enumerable?

我的理解是,由于它不是可计算的,因此当答案为“是”或“否”时,它可能不会停止。 这就是为什么它不能被递归枚举的原因,因为它不能保证它总是以“ no”停止。

问题可能无法解决,但仍然可以递归枚举。

可计算,可确定或递归集合具有TM,它们总是可以通过接受或拒绝任何输入而停止。

如果无法计算的集合具有TM,它们可以通过接受集合中的所有内容而停止(而当输入不在集合中时可能根本无法停止)或通过拒绝所有存在的内容而停止,则它们仍然可以是半确定的,递归可枚举或共同递归可枚举的不在集合中(当输入在集合中时可能根本无法停止)。

显然,如果一个集合既可以递归枚举又可以共同递归枚举,则它是递归的(可计算的,可判定的),因为您可以同时运行两个TM,一个TM最终通过接受而停止,另一个TM最终通过拒绝而终止-并且您知道这两者之一将最终给您正确的答案。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M